Bbq Removal in Roseville, CA
BBQ removal services involve the safe and efficient dismantling and disposal of outdoor grills, smokers, and similar cooking appliances. These services are often requested when homeowners are upgrading their outdoor spaces, clearing out old or unused equipment, or preparing a yard for new landscaping projects. Projects can include removing built-in or freestanding BBQ units, whether they are made of metal, brick, or stone, and ensuring the site is left clean and ready for future use.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of removal, the disposal process, and any preparations needed before the service begins.
Before requesting BBQ removal, homeowners should consider the size and type of the unit, as well as any surrounding structures or landscaping that may be affected. It’s helpful to clarify whether the removal includes disassembly, hauling, and disposal or if additional services are needed for site cleanup. Understanding these details can ensure the project proceeds smoothly and that the property is left in a suitable condition for its next phase of outdoor development.

Bbq Removal Questions
What types of BBQs can be removed? The service covers various BBQ types, including built-in, freestanding, and portable units.
Is demolition required for BBQ removal? Removal typically involves disconnecting and safely dismantling the BBQ before hauling it away.
Will the area be cleaned after removal? Yes, the area is generally cleared of debris and left tidy after the removal process.
Are there restrictions on removing certain BBQs? Some custom or heavily integrated units may require special handling; consulting with a professional can clarify options.
